Panel Performance Scores



As you explore the world of solar panels, recognizing panel effectiveness scores is crucial for making a notified choice. These scores indicate exactly how properly a panel converts sunlight right into functional electricity. The greater the efficiency, the more power you'll generate from a smaller sized room. Many residential panels vary from 15% to 22% performance.

When selecting your panels, consider your power demands and offered roof covering room. If you have actually limited room, opting for higher-efficiency panels could be useful. Nevertheless, if you have ample roofing location, lower-efficiency panels could suffice.

Installation Kind Alternatives



Choosing the appropriate installment type for solar panels can significantly influence your system's performance and effectiveness. You'll typically come across 2 main al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are frequently the best selection for homeowners, as they make use of existing space and can be less costly to mount. However, if your roofing isn't ideal-- possibly due to shading or structural concerns-- ground-mounted systems could be the far better alternative.

They permit ideal positioning, maximizing sunshine direct exposure. Furthermore, you can readjust their angle to improve performance.

Aesthetic Factors to consider



While functionality is critical, appearances shouldn't be neglected when picking sol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only work efficiently however also complement your home's layout.

Think about the shade and dimension of the solar panels; black panels usually blend flawlessly with dark roofs, while blue panels might stick out much more. Check out alternatives like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that replace standard roofing materials, supplying a sleek appearance.

You could additionally discover solar roof shingles, which simulate common roof and can improve aesthetic charm. Do not forget to assess the format and placement of the panels to optimize both performance and visual consistency.

Ultimately, striking the ideal balance between efficiency and aesthetic appeals will certainly make your solar financial investment a lot more gratifying.
